我对notebook样式表做了如下修改
.output_area {font-size: 101%;}
也就是说,我稍微增加了默认字体的大小。
使用 print(...
我完全没有问题,而使用 display(Latex(...
我有一个看起来完全不必要的滚动条,见图下面,您还可以在其中看到(部分)生成输出的代码。
是否可以在不引入不必要的滚动条的情况下增加 output_area
中字体的大小?
提前Tx,g
编辑: 我忘了说,没有 css 修改就没有滚动条...
最佳答案
将 overflow: hidden;
放在 css 中(我也为 pre 做)
我认为这会弄乱非常长的输出单元,但我没有。
您也可以使用 div.output_latex {...}
只格式化 latex,这在浏览器中真的是 mathjax。
最简单的解决方法是在 Chrome 中右键单击您想要的部分,然后选择开发人员工具(其他浏览器可能有类似的工具)。
您可以看到溢出最后设置在 output_subarea 中,因此您必须在读取该 block 后覆盖它。您可以制作另一个样式部分“output_subarea”或将其放在“output_latex”部分中。
“output_area”部分是输出的整个包装器,包括带有 Out[nn]: 的地方。
关于css - IPython 笔记本 : unnecessary scrollbars in output_area when using `display(Latex(...` 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32119502/